Economic chaos theory.

In the social sciences, chaos theory is the study of complex non-linear systems of social complexity. It is not about disorder but rather about very complicated systems of order. Nature, including some instances of social behavior and social systems, is highly complex, and the only prediction you can make is that it is unpredictable.

It ...Since economic theory generates nonlinear dynamics it is theoretically easy to produce economic models that generate chaotic dynamics when outside shocks are zero. The logistic difference equation is frequently used to illustrate basic concepts of chaos theory and its application to ecological models of population fluctuations. This equa- tion has the form P,+1 = P, * R * (1 - P,)

Chaos theory describes the behavior of certain systems, which are highly sensitive to initial conditions.
